2 And thou shalt remember all the way which the LORD thy God hath led thee these forty years in the wilderness, to humble thee, [and] to prove thee, to know what [was] in thy heart, whether thou wouldst keep his commandments, or not.
3 And he humbled thee, and suffered thee to hunger, and fed thee with manna, which thou knewest not, neither did thy fathers know; that he might make thee know that man doth not live by bread only, but by every [word] that proceedeth out of the mouth of the LORD doth man live.
4 Thy raiment hath not become old upon thee, neither hath thy foot swelled these forty years.
5 Thou shalt also consider in thy heart, that as a man chasteneth his son, [so] the LORD thy God chasteneth thee.
6 Therefore thou shalt keep the commandments of the LORD thy God, to walk in his ways, and to fear him.
